involved in timediffs calculation.
Lustre-commit:
61c48e79fdfb825ea1ab2649cdadaccfb863155c
Lustre-change: https://review.whamcloud.com/28027
Change-Id: Ib4a45dddb3866824b696aaeaa190f2ab9b1c71ac
Signed-off-by: Alex Zhuravlev <alexey.zhuravlev@intel.com>
Reviewed-by: James Simmons <uja.ornl@yahoo.com>
Reviewed-by: Niu Yawei <yawei.niu@intel.com>
Reviewed-by: Mike Pershin <mike.pershin@intel.com>
Reviewed-by: Oleg Drokin <oleg.drokin@intel.com>
Reviewed-on: https://review.whamcloud.com/28290
Tested-by: Jenkins
Tested-by: Maloo <hpdd-maloo@intel.com>
Reviewed-by: John L. Hammond <john.hammond@intel.com>
}
work_start = ktime_get_real();
- timediff = ktime_us_delta(req->rq_sent_ns, work_start);
+ timediff = ktime_us_delta(work_start, req->rq_sent_ns);
/*
* NB Until this point, the whole of the incoming message,
work_start = ktime_get_real();
arrived = timespec64_to_ktime(request->rq_arrival_time);
- timediff_usecs = ktime_us_delta(arrived, work_start);
+ timediff_usecs = ktime_us_delta(work_start, arrived);
if (likely(svc->srv_stats != NULL)) {
lprocfs_counter_add(svc->srv_stats, PTLRPC_REQWAIT_CNTR,
timediff_usecs);